ETA: Finally home from the hospital. I am allergic to anti-inflammatory drugs so my surgeon wrapped it loose to allow for swelling and I was given an extra nerve block that will hopefully last for 48 hours. Happy healing everyone! About a year ago I had lapidus and a tendon release for hammertoe on my second toe. Recovery was long and frustrating, but smooth, and I am back to normal. Tomorrow I will say good-bye to my little friend on my right foot. I am definitely not excited about going through recovery again.
